    I saw a tiktok video featuring this taco place and knew I had to try it. It seems I drive right by this place everyday on my way to work. Their hours are 7am-2pm which are also my work hours. Today I managed to make it 20 minutes before they closed. The women that took my order was very friendly! I ordered the beef fajita taco on a flour tortilla and a carnival taco on corn. Both were fresh and made to order. SO good. I also got to try the green and red sauce. I liked both. I was happy to hear breakfast is served all day. I can't wait to try this place again. I just read a review that they only accept cash. I might have missed the signs but happened to pay with cash anyway. Also, there are no prices listed on the menu. Just ask.

    I stopped by on a Saturday morning and ordered 8 tacos. Heads up: there are no prices listed on the menu, and my total came out to $31. The wait was rough -- 41 minutes for my order. It seems like a lot of people call in big orders, so I'd definitely recommend ordering ahead if you plan to go. Unfortunately, the tacos weren't worth that kind of wait.

    Haven't been here in a while (years). Make sure you have a reservation. Appreciate the free valet…read moreparking. Inside is as inviting (and busy) as ever. Arrived on time and seated on time. Met our waitress and had our (expensive) cocktails in hand after a few minutes. Ceviche app (special) was on point. Delicate and citrusy with just a hint of heat. COCHINITA PIBIL. That is all. It's all I ever order here. (Unless they have duck enchiladas). Better half's crab enchiladas (special) was on point. Really good cream sauce that complemented the seafood rather than covering it up. Service was exceptional. Prices were as expected.
